Very well-written piece, Cathryn. Only one minor writing nit.

Don't say "in closing." Just close the piece with your strongest summation. "In closing" subliminally instructs the reader to stop paying attention - precisely at the one moment you want their full concentration.

In fact, the way you wrote the piece, you could just remove those two words and it would still make perfect sense.
